12pcs Reflective Bird Repeller Rotating Rod Wind Spiral Deterrent Control Device Agricultural Scare Bird Garden Ornaments Decor

12pcs Reflective Bird Repeller Rotating Rod Wind Spiral Deterrent Control Device Agricultural Scare Bird Garden Ornaments Decor
sku: 1005003693808578
$3.79
Shipping from: China
   Price history chart

Customers also viewed